Ontario Tech University (OTU), located in Oshawa, Canada, is a technology-focused institution known for its innovative programs in engineering, science, business, and IT. It emphasizes hands-on learning, research, and industry collaboration to prepare students for modern careers. OTU is recognized for its commitment to sustainability, cybersecurity, and cutting-edge technology.
(2002) Origins and Establishment
Ontario Tech University (OTU) was established in 2002 in Oshawa, Ontario, to address the growing demand for technology-driven education. Initially founded as the University of Ontario Institute of Technology (UOIT), it rebranded to Ontario Tech University in 2019. The university was created with a strong focus on innovation, STEM disciplines, and industry collaboration.
